Automated Feeders and Waterers

These gadgets ensure your dog has access to food and water even when you're not home. Automated feeders can be programmed to dispense specific amounts of food at set intervals, while automatic waterers provide a continuous supply of fresh water. These devices are particularly beneficial for dogs with specific dietary needs or for those who may be prone to overeating or forgetting to drink water.

GPS Trackers

GPS trackers allow you to monitor your dog's location in real-time. These devices attach to your dog's collar and send a signal to a mobile app, allowing you to track their movements and mark safe zones. GPS trackers can provide peace of mind for owners of active dogs or those who may be prone to wandering away. They can also assist in finding lost dogs quickly and efficiently.

Smart Beds

Smart beds monitor your dog's sleep activity, heart rate, and breathing. This data can provide valuable insights into your dog's overall health and well-being. Some smart beds also offer additional features such as temperature control, massaging capabilities, and adjustable heights. By monitoring your dog's sleep patterns, smart beds can alert you to any potential health issues or changes in their behavior.

Interactive Treat Dispensers

Interactive treat dispensers keep your dog mentally and physically engaged while providing a fun and rewarding activity. These gadgets release treats when your dog performs specific actions, such as solving puzzles or playing games. They can help curb boredom, reduce anxiety, and promote healthy weight management by encouraging activity.

Grooming Gadgets

There are a range of grooming gadgets available to maintain your dog's coat health and reduce shedding. Automatic brushes, for example, remove tangles and loose hair effortlessly, while ultrasonic detangling combs gently glide through hair without causing pain. Grooming gadgets not only make grooming easier and more enjoyable for both you and your dog but also help reduce the amount of hair shed around your home.

Dental Hygiene Tools

Poor dental hygiene can lead to serious health issues in dogs. Fortunately, there are several gadgets designed to make brushing your dog's teeth easier and more effective. Electric toothbrushes, for example, remove plaque and tartar more efficiently than manual brushing. Dental water flossers also provide a gentle and effective way to clean your dog's teeth and gums.

Activity Monitors

Activity monitors track your dog's steps, calories burned, and distance traveled. This information can help you ensure your dog is getting enough exercise, which is crucial for maintaining a healthy weight and preventing behavioral problems. Some activity monitors also incorporate GPS tracking, allowing you to monitor your dog's location and activity simultaneously.

Wearable Health Monitors

Wearable health monitors attach to your dog's collar and monitor their vital signs, such as heart rate, respiratory rate, and temperature. These devices can provide early detection of potential health issues and alert you if something is wrong. They can also be used to track your dog's activity levels and sleep patterns.
